Murder of Lord Darnley
1567 · Event
Henry Stuart, Lord Darnley — husband of Mary, Queen of Scots — is found strangled after an explosion at Kirk o' Field in Edinburgh. Suspicion falls on the Earl of Bothwell and on Mary herself, precipitating her downfall.
